27/05/01 A.S. Email:adma@interlog.com
An even more treacherous Labour shocker than Upminster amongst their NE London gains, it's now the Tories' top Labour target in London *and* surrounding counties (that is, if one counts out the hairline Kettering-to-Milton Keynes axis).
30/05/01 KF Email:
Hard right-winger Andrew Rosindell represents all that is worrying about the present Tory party but he is a formidable campaigner. He won his council seat in Havering on a swing of over 20% from the Lib Dems in 1990 and now holds it with over 70% of the vote. He was born and bred in Romford and will win here easily.
30/05/01 JI Email:
Thuis seat will see a sizeable swing to the Conservatives and a Tory gain. Theire top target in London, the Tory candidate has lived there his whole life and won a council seat from Labour in 1990 - ten years on, he wins the seat with over 80%b of the vote. Rosindell is demonstrating locally that he is in touch with the gut instincts of the people of Romford, not least in their hostility to all things European.
